Frequently Asked Questions About Assisted Living in Leighton

Common questions families have when exploring assisted living options in Leighton, Alabama.

What is the average monthly cost for assisted living in Leighton, Alabama?

In Leighton, Alabama, the average monthly cost for assisted living typically ranges from $2,800 to $4,200, depending on the level of care, room type, and amenities. This is generally lower than the national average, making Leighton an affordable option for seniors in the region. It's advisable to contact local facilities directly for precise pricing and any potential financial assistance programs available in Alabama.

Are there any assisted living facilities in Leighton that offer memory care services?

Yes, some assisted living facilities in Leighton, Alabama, provide specialized memory care services for residents with Alzheimer's or other forms of dementia. These services often include secured environments, structured activities, and trained staff. Due to Leighton's smaller size, families may also consider facilities in nearby cities like Muscle Shoals or Florence for additional options, but local providers can offer personalized care tailored to the community's needs.

How are assisted living facilities in Leighton regulated and licensed?

Assisted living facilities in Leighton, Alabama, are regulated and licensed by the Alabama Department of Public Health (ADPH) under the Bureau of Health Provider Standards. They must comply with state regulations covering staffing, safety, resident care, and facility standards. Regular inspections are conducted to ensure compliance, and families can verify a facility's license status through the ADPH website to ensure quality care for their loved ones in Leighton.

What local resources in Leighton support seniors and their families when transitioning to assisted living?

Seniors and their families in Leighton, Alabama, can access several local resources to ease the transition to assisted living. The Colbert County Commission on Aging, located nearby, offers information, support services, and referrals. Additionally, local senior centers, churches, and healthcare providers in the Leighton area often provide counseling, support groups, and assistance with navigating care options, helping families make informed decisions tailored to the community.

Understanding the different types of care available is essential. Independent living communities are ideal for active seniors who want maintenance-free living and social opportunities. Assisted living facilities provide support with daily activities like bathing, dressing, and medication management while promoting independence. For those requiring more intensive, 24-hour medical care and supervision, skilled nursing facilities are the appropriate setting. Some communities also offer specialized memory care for individuals with Alzheimer's or other forms of dementia, featuring secure environments and tailored programs. It's important to honestly assess your loved one's current and anticipated future needs to find the best fit.

A virtual search is a great starting point, but nothing replaces an in-person visit. When you tour a facility, go beyond the appearance of the common areas. Observe the interactions between staff and residents—do they speak with kindness and respect? Notice if residents seem engaged and content. Ask about staff-to-resident ratios, training protocols, and how they handle medical emergencies. Inquire about the activities calendar; a robust social program that might include music, local outings, or gardening can greatly enhance quality of life. Don't hesitate to ask for a sample meal and review the menu for nutritional balance and variety. Trust your instincts about the overall atmosphere; you are looking for a place that feels like a caring community, not just an institution.
